Country designer for Paradox Interactive's game Europa Universalis IV. Allows reselection of localization, government, religion, technology group, mercantilism, and most importantly, national ideas.
Powow is an open-source TCP packets exchange mesh. It allows many TCP clients to connect to a "Powow cloud" (several instances of Powow), to exchange data. Powow is a TCP socket server like Palabre or Oregano.

Revolutionary new clock. Forget the binary clock, meet the Hex Clock!
The day is divided into 4096 Binutes, which are sub-divided into 16 tics each. The top three squares display the Binutes Past Midnight (BMP).
The Snes9x Python Launcher is a text/terminal based frontend for the Snes9x binary used in Linux. It supports many of the command line switches used by Snes9x, and helps to make it as easy to use on Linux as it is on Windows.
